What is not commonly known is that his second term was beset with a set of 
scandals known as “The Mess in Washington.” While never implicated in the 
scandal himself, Truman appointed many longtime friends who were not as ethical 
as he was to high political positions. The symbol of the scandal was General 
Harry Vaughn, Truman’s friend from World War I who became the president’s 
military aide.
